Examination Techniques and Equipment

Tools

Physical Examination

AB
MonofilamentUsed to access sensation to the plantar surface of the foot
GoniometerUsed to determine the degree of flexion or extension of a joint
Neuorlogic hammerInstrument with a brush and sharp needle in the base and head
Graves' speculumspeculum with a botttom blade slightly longer than the top blade
TransilluminatorDifferentiates tissue, fluid, and air within a body cavity
StrabismoscopeInstrument that uses one-way mirror to help detect subtle eye movements
"E" chartUsed to test visual acuity for non-English-speaking patients
TympanometerUsed to assess function of inner ear
Diaphragm of stethoscopeDetects high-pitched sounds
Amsler gridUsed to screen patients at risk for macular degeneration
DopplerAmplifies sounds by use of ultrosonic waves
EpiscopeUsed to inspect the surface of pigmented skin lesions
Snellen chartUsed to test visual acuity for literate English-speaking patients
Aperture settingAdjusts or changes light variations of ophthalmoscope for examination
Axillary inferred thermometerDevice that correlates with cord body temperature of newborn
Wood's lampBlack light used to detect fungal infections or corneal abrasion
Bell of stethoscopeDetects low-frequency sounds
Pedersom speculumUsed for women with small vaginal openings
